Walkway concrete sealing services involve applying a protective coating to the surface of concrete walkways, driveways, and patios. This process helps to create a barrier that shields the concrete from moisture, stains, and damage caused by daily use. Proper sealing can enhance the appearance of the concrete, giving it a fresh, clean look, while also providing a layer of defense against common issues like cracking, spalling, and surface deterioration. Many local contractors use specialized sealants designed to penetrate deep into the concrete, ensuring long-lasting protection that maintains the integrity of the surface over time.

Sealing concrete walkways is especially helpful in preventing problems related to water infiltration. When moisture seeps into unsealed concrete, it can lead to cracks and surface erosion, especially during freeze-thaw cycles common in certain climates. Additionally, sealed surfaces resist staining from oil, dirt, and other spills, making maintenance easier and helping to preserve the aesthetic appeal of outdoor spaces. Property owners often turn to sealing services after installing new concrete or when existing surfaces show signs of wear, seeking to extend their lifespan and reduce the need for costly repairs.

The overview below groups typical Walkway Concrete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Madison, MS.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ine sealing of residential walkways and small concrete surfaces range from $250 to $600. Many projects fall within this range, depending on the size and condition of the area.

Medium-Sized Projects - Larger driveways or multiple walkways often cost between $600 and $1,200. These projects are common for homeowners looking to extend protection across multiple surfaces.

Commercial or Large-Scale Jobs - Larger projects such as commercial walkways or parking lots can range from $1,200 to $3,000, with some complex jobs reaching higher amounts based on surface area and surface condition.

Full Replacement or Specialty Work - Complete surface replacements or specialized sealing services can exceed $5,000, though these are less frequent and typically involve extensive preparation or unique project requ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is walkway concrete sealing? Walkway concrete sealing involves applying a protective coating to concrete surfaces to help prevent damage from moisture, stains, and wear.

Why should I consider sealing my walkway? Sealing can extend the lifespan of concrete walkways by protecting against cracks, staining, and surface deterioration caused by weather and foot traffic.

How do local contractors perform walkway sealing? Skilled service providers typically clean the surface thoroughly, then apply a high-quality sealant evenly to ensure proper coverage and protection.

Are there different types of sealants used for walkways? Yes, contractors may use various sealants such as acrylic, epoxy, or penetrating sealers, depending on the specific needs and conditions of the walkway.

Can sealing improve the appearance of my walkway? Yes, sealing can enhance the look of concrete by providing a smooth, glossy finish that highlights the surface's color and texture.
